HVAC Design by Using Green Building Norms

Shadab Khan

Abstract


An HVAC system can be describing as a system which removes the heat from a desired space by pumping the heat from one place to another which result a cooling effect, also by lowering the temperature. HVAC work for a good indoor air quality by using latest filtering technologies. The major components of the HVAC system are, Heat exchanger, Evaporator coil, Thermostat, Refrigerant lines, Condensing unit, drain piping system, electrical conduits, vents, ductwork, CRC controller (Centralized remote control) these are the basic components used in HVAC system. The basement of building has different types of ventilation system such as duct and ductless ventilation. In ductless ventilation we use axial jet fans and tube axial fan for air vent at basement. The Design Engineer have to consider factors such as the application, requirements of space, amount of space available, the heat addition sources such as sunrays from windows and the total cost of the system. HVAC systems are classified as Air-Cooled Chiller System, Water-Cooled Chiller System, VRV System, and DX System. Humidity is controlled by adding or removing the moisture to the air. Humidifier is a device which is used to control the humidity of a space. For good indoor air quality, we use HEPA and MERV filters for air filtration. VRV system have some limitations that it cannot exceed the allowable height given by the manufacturer. But in chilled water system we can run the piping without any limitation of height. Chilled water system flow water throughout the building. In basement vent we get the proper position of jet fans by CFD interpretation.
